This comprehensive course is designed to provide a deep and structured understanding of CAD theory specifically tailored for 3D printing. Unlike software-based tutorials, this course focuses entirely on the core principles, mathematics, and engineering logic behind successful additive manufacturing workflows. Whether you are a beginner or an experienced designer, understanding these fundamentals will significantly improve your ability to create high-quality, printable 3D models.
You will begin by exploring the fundamentals of additive manufacturing, including how 3D printing differs from traditional manufacturing and how CAD integrates into the workflow. From there, the course dives into geometry fundamentals such as coordinate systems, transformations, primitives, and advanced surface modeling using NURBS.
A major portion of the course is dedicated to STL file structure and mesh theory. You will gain a clear understanding of how 3D models are converted into printable formats, including triangle meshes, normal vectors, and the differences between ASCII and binary STL files. This knowledge is critical for troubleshooting and optimizing models for real-world printing.
The course also explores the differences between mesh modeling and solid modeling techniques like B-Rep and CSG, helping you choose the right approach for different applications. You will learn how to optimize files for performance, repair mesh errors, ensure correct wall thickness, and generate effective support structures.
Finally, the course includes real-world case studies from industries such as aerospace, medical, automotive, and architecture, giving you practical insight into how these concepts are applied professionally.
